  • How to open an CR2 file using photoshop CS3

    How to open an CR2 file in CS3

    You cannot open a raw of this camera directly file in CS3 and will never be able to.  This camera model was supported for the first time in Camera Raw 5.2, requiring the CS4 run.

    You must first convert your Canon raw files to DNG raw files.  Download, install and run free and stand alone Adobe DNG Converter 8.1, which is not related to any version of Photoshop at all.

    I think the problem I had was that some of the PDF files is served by Web sites with a "header" (I don't really know what that means) called "Content-Disposition: attachment", and when this happens, Firefox refuses to load them into the integrated PDF Viewer. (I don't know why Web sites this.)

    It is very helpful, especially because Firefox gives no indication as to what is happening (why the user preference for a PDF file is not respected). I just thought that the PDF Viewer was broken and spent hours trying to fix it.

    If anyone runs into this problem, there is an extension that fixes it: https://addons.mozilla.org/en-us/firefox/addon/inlinedisposition/

    There is a Bugzilla bug open about it: https://bugzilla.mozilla.org/show_bug.cgi?id=773942

    As far as I can see, it would be trivial reflect changes the extension above in Firefox. In the bug of no claim that it would be a bad thing to do for safety reasons. But Firefox should at least present the user the ability to open the PDF file in the integrated Viewer or even more at least have explanations on why the PDF is not currently open in the Viewer, for example "this PDF file was marked for download, so for safety reasons it has not been opened in the integrated Viewer. Who would save people like me, who don't know the HTTP headers that are complicated, just think that Firefox is broken.

  • How to open NEF D800 files in CS6 with Camera Raw 9.0 is installed on my PC?  I was already able to open them in CS6.

    How to open NEF in Nikon D800 files in CS6 with camera 9.0 is installed on my PC?  I was already able to open them until I had a system crash and had to return.  My files are on external drives.

    You must update the ACR separately. A reinstall of the CS6 restores ACR to the original version of the delivery, which was 7.0.

    The D800 was supported from 7.1.
